Washington (HRNW)- A major investigation has been launched in the United States into alleged fraud involving the H-1B and PERM visa programs, with reports indicating that Indian IT company Cognizant is among the firms under investigation.
According to The Indian Express, US authorities have begun examining alleged irregularities in visa applications that may have exploited foreign workers and affected employment opportunities for American workers.
The report said the investigation is being carried out by a task force reportedly headed by US Vice President JD Vance. According to US Department of Labor Inspector General Anthony D’Esposito, subpoenas have been issued to several companies as part of the ongoing inquiry, including Cognizant.
The investigation is focused on determining whether companies improperly used H-1B and PERM visa processes. No final findings or charges have been announced, and the investigation remains ongoing.
